Northwest Podiatry Center
- Address
- 3254 Sycamore Road
- Place
- DeKalb , IL 60115
Description
Northwest Podiatry Center can be found at 3254 Sycamore Road . The following is offered: Podiatry - In DeKalb there are 2 other Podiatry. An overview can be found here.
Reviews
This listing was not reviewed yet